Indomitable Lions Of Cameroon: Discover new faces called by Coach for 2022 FIFA World Cup qualifiers.
The head coach of the Indomitable Lions of Cameroon Antonio Conceiçao has made public a list of 36 players that will represent Cameroon in their next outing in the qualifiers for the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ar. It should be recalled that Cameroon was drawn in Group D alongside Malawi, Ivory Coast, and Mozambique in the second and last qualifying round of the 2022 FIFA World Cup.
Cameroon will face Malawi on the 05th June 2021 and travel to Abidjan Ivory Coast on 11th June 2021 for Match Day of 2022 FIFA World Cup.
The list of players called up includes the usual players while Eric Maxim Choupou Moting is making his return back to the squad after his team Bayern Munich was eliminated at the quarter-finals of Champions League by his former Ligue1 team PSG with Choupou scoring at home and away in France. The player missed Cameroon’s last outing of AFCON 2021 qualifiers which the Indomitable Lions lost against Cape Verde (Cape Verde 03 Vs Cameroon 01) and the game against Rwanda at the Japoma Stadium which ended goallessly.
Equally returning to the squad is the Douala-born Ignatius GANAGO. The player has been having a renaissance in France after he signed for RD LENS from OGC NICE for a transfer fee of 6m Euros on July 10, 2020. He scored last week against France Ligue1 Title defenders PSG though his team was defeated by 02 goals to 01. Also returning to the squad are the likes of Stephan BAHOKEN, Karl TOKO EKAMBI, FAI Collins, BASSOGOG Christian, BLondy NOUKEU playing in the French Ligue1 for Angers, Lyon, Standard Liege-Belgium, Shanghai Shenshua-China, Stoke City-England respectively. Most of these players missed the last camping with the Indomitable Lions due to covid-19 travel restrictions in Europe that saw many African countries miss most of their key players especially those playing professional football in France.
Surprisingly the Portuguese tactician called new faces into the team. Who are these players? Where do they play their professional football? and what constitutes their statistics is seen bellow
Devis EPASSY. 28 years Cameroonian of French origin, Devis EPASSY was born on 02 February 1993. He has had a narrow career in several clubs and presently he plays for PAS LAMIA in Greece Super League 1. So far this season, he has appeared in 20 matches as a goalkeeper for the team, conceding 19 goals, keeping 10 clean sheets, and backing home 2 yellow cards.
BILLONG Jean Claude. 27 Years Cameroonian, BILLONG Jean Claude was born 28th December 1993 in Paris France. He plays as central defender for the Turkish side Hatayspor with Jersey No 06. He has played 26 games this season with no assist, no goal and 02 yellow cards received
Uzueghunam, John Mary. John Mary U, a 28 years old Cameroonian of Nigerian descent, was born in Nnobi, Nigeria, on March 9, 1993. On loan from Chinese club Shenzhen FC, he plays professional football for Avispa Fukuoka in Japan as a center forward. John Mary has played in four games for his Japanese team this season, scoring three goals.
Remarkably left out of this squad this time around are the likes of Haschou Kerrido (PWD of Bamenda), Banga Bindjeme II Salomon (Coton Sport) from the Cameroon’s local championship Ngah Fabrice (ceramica cleo patra Esgypt), Bagnack Mcky (Partizan Belgrade-Serbia), Ngwem Jonathan Joseph (El Couna fc- Egypt), Serge Leuko (Waasl Beveren-Belgium). All these players were present during the last outings of the Indomitable Lions of Cameroon.
The Minister of Sports and Physical Education confirmed Portuguese born coach António Conceição da Silva Oliveira popularly known as Toni Conceição as Heach coach of the Indomitable Lions until the 2021 AFCON tournament. The former Portuguese international right-back replaced Clarence Seedorf who was fired after the 2019 AFCON in Egypt.
The Portuguese who is having his first experience as a national team coach and the first in the African continent is assisted by Ex-Cameroon internationals François Oman Biyik, Jacques Songo’o as goalkeeper coach and team Doctor Professor William Ngatchou.
